    "2016 Contenders Court Mega-Donors"
    <http://electionlawblog.org/?p=44963>

Posted on December 3, 2012 7:48 am <http://electionlawblog.org/?p=44963> 
by Rick Hasen <http://electionlawblog.org/?author=3>

Politico 
<http://www.politico.com/story/2012/12/2016-contenders-courting-mega-donors-84497.html>: 
"A week after Election Day, three Republican governors mentioned as 2016 
presidential candidates --- Bobby Jindal, John Kasich and Bob McDonnell 
--- each stopped by the Venetian Resort Hotel Casino to meet privately 
with its owner Sheldon Adelson, a man who could single-handedly 
underwrite <http://www.politico.com/news/stories/0912/81588.html> their 
White House ambitions."

See also HuffPo 
<http://www.huffingtonpost.com/2012/12/03/sheldon-adelson-2012-election_n_2223589.html>'s 
"Sheldon Adelson Spent Far More On Campaign Than Previously Known."

    "Democracy 21 and the Campaign Legal Center Charge the IRS With
    Indefensible Abdication of Responsibility"
    <http://electionlawblog.org/?p=44960>

Posted on December 3, 2012 7:46 am <http://electionlawblog.org/?p=44960> 
by Rick Hasen <http://electionlawblog.org/?author=3>

Press release: 
<http://www.democracy21.org/index.asp?Type=B_PR&SEC=%7B91FCB139-CC82-4DDD-AE4E-3A81E6427C7F%7D&DE=%7B25C118EC-BE85-4FC6-86A6-5DCF9443DB8B%7D> 
"In a letter sent to the Internal Revenue Service today 
<http://www.democracy21.org/vertical/sites/%7B3D66FAFE-2697-446F-BB39-85FBBBA57812%7D/uploads/IRS_LETTER_PRIORITY_GUIDANCE_PLAN__12_3_12.pdf>, 
Democracy 21 and the Campaign Legal Center charged the IRS with an 
'indefensible abdication of responsibility" in failing' 'to include the 
section 501(c)(4) regulations dealing with political activity on the 
agency's Priority Guidance Plan' for the next twelve months."

    "Senate OKs Bill to Allow Most State, Local Government Employees to
    Seek Elected Office" <http://electionlawblog.org/?p=44938>

Posted on December 2, 2012 4:17 pm <http://electionlawblog.org/?p=44938> 
by Rick Hasen <http://electionlawblog.org/?author=3>

Bloomberg BNA: 
<http://news.bna.com/mpdm/MPDMWB/split_display.adp?fedfid=28707663&vname=mpebulallissues&jd=a0d5n3c1z3&split=0> 
"Most state and local government employees would be permitted to run for 
partisan political office without violating the Hatch Act under 
legislation (S. 2170 <http://op.bna.com/gr.nsf/r?Open=llbe-92jumm>) 
approved by the Senate Nov. 30 by unanimous consent."
